[Window Manager] 格式化硬盘后文件管理器显示62.3G占用 Resolved
Tofloor
poster avatar
Oaklight
deepin
2022-06-08 01:38
Author

问题描述:

原本该磁盘为ntfs格式,用磁盘管理器卸载并格式化(快速、安全都尝试过)后,登出登入系统,再次进入文件管理器显示容量占用如图。

已在terminal中确认磁盘除了lost+found之外没有任何内容。sudo df -h的结果:

df -h ./Vault/
文件系统 容量 已用 可用 已用% 挂载点
/dev/sda1 916G 77M 870G 1% /media/username/Vault

df -ih /dev/sda1
文件系统 Inode 已用(I) 可用(I) 已用(I)% 挂载点
/dev/sda1 59M 11 59M 1% /media/username/Vault

image.png

截图_选择区域_20220607043025.png

UPDATE:

感谢回复中的提示,确认原因在root reserved space

sudo tune2fs -m 0 /dev/sda1

退回了将近50GB的容量,现在的硬盘占用是15.3GB,已经大大减少,但是还是有这么一部分

Reply Favorite View the author
All Replies
嘘...
deepin
2022-06-08 01:48
#1

你 df 命令看到的容量-可用你看是不是就和文件管理器显示的差不多了。

文件管理器显示的是可用的容量,磁盘中除了文件本身会占用存储空间以外,描述文件系统的信息例如 inode 也会占用磁盘空间,并且这个空间占用与磁盘容量成正相关。

Reply View the author
jjcui8595
deepin
2022-06-08 01:48
#2

winPE引导后格式化,看看是什么情况

Reply View the author
lv36
deepin
2022-06-08 03:05
#3

格式化为EXT4之后,会默认为root产生保留空间,这个大小可以调整,但不知道怎么调。如果是单纯为了储存文件,建议格式成NTFS格式,免得这个保留太浪费空间;或者格式成其他格式

Reply View the author
陌生人
deepin
2022-06-08 04:45
#4

这个是正常的,磁盘格式化以后一部分空间被用来存储文件系统结构,或者说被文件系统占用了,不可以再存储文件了,这部分空间是必须的,而且硬盘越大格式化以后不能用的空间越多,不过感觉1T硬盘没了100G有点诡异

Reply View the author
一叶知秋💯
deepin
2022-06-08 06:07
#5

如果只是用作存储,可以使用mkfs.ext4 -T largefile 减少inode 数量以释放一部份空间

Reply View the author
Oaklight
deepin
2022-06-08 14:59
#6
嘘...

你 df 命令看到的容量-可用你看是不是就和文件管理器显示的差不多了。

文件管理器显示的是可用的容量,磁盘中除了文件本身会占用存储空间以外,描述文件系统的信息例如 inode 也会占用磁盘空间,并且这个空间占用与磁盘容量成正相关。

inode本身只占用了59MB

Reply View the author
Oaklight
deepin
2022-06-08 15:00
#7
陌生人

这个是正常的,磁盘格式化以后一部分空间被用来存储文件系统结构,或者说被文件系统占用了,不可以再存储文件了,这部分空间是必须的,而且硬盘越大格式化以后不能用的空间越多,不过感觉1T硬盘没了100G有点诡异

你说的这个我知道,inode本身只有59MB,不能解释为什么60多GB没了的情况

update: 根据楼上的提示有部分容量被用作root reserved space:sudo tune2fs -m 0 /dev/sda1 退回了这部分容量

Reply View the author
Oaklight
deepin
2022-06-08 15:12
#8
lv36

格式化为EXT4之后,会默认为root产生保留空间,这个大小可以调整,但不知道怎么调。如果是单纯为了储存文件,建议格式成NTFS格式,免得这个保留太浪费空间;或者格式成其他格式

感谢你的这个回答给我指引了解决问题的方向,确实是因为root reserved space的问题:

sudo tune2fs -m 0 /dev/sda1

退回了将近50GB的容量,现在的硬盘占用是15.3GB,已经大大减少,但是还是有这么一部分

Reply View the author
云的眼泪
deepin
2022-06-08 16:40
#9

1T硬盘,格式化后显示容量为930多G很正常。

硬盘厂家的标称容量与计算机的计算容量,计算方法不一样。

格式化为NTFS格式,也会显示总容量是930多G。

Reply View the author
云的眼泪
deepin
2022-06-08 16:43
#10

一般情况下,实际容量只有标称容量的93%左右,你的NV盘应该是512G的,显示也只有476.94G

Reply View the author
嘘...
deepin
2022-06-08 17:29
#11
lv36

格式化为EXT4之后,会默认为root产生保留空间,这个大小可以调整,但不知道怎么调。如果是单纯为了储存文件,建议格式成NTFS格式,免得这个保留太浪费空间;或者格式成其他格式

学习了!

Reply View the author
andktan
deepin
2022-06-08 18:49
#12
Oaklight

感谢你的这个回答给我指引了解决问题的方向,确实是因为root reserved space的问题:

sudo tune2fs -m 0 /dev/sda1

退回了将近50GB的容量,现在的硬盘占用是15.3GB,已经大大减少,但是还是有这么一部分

收藏了,第一次听说这个事

Reply View the author
Oaklight
deepin
2022-06-08 23:02
#13
云的眼泪

1T硬盘,格式化后显示容量为930多G很正常。

硬盘厂家的标称容量与计算机的计算容量,计算方法不一样。

格式化为NTFS格式,也会显示总容量是930多G。

谢谢回复。你说的这个是单位换算的问题,硬件制造用1000单位,文件系统用1024,但和我描述的问题没有关系。解决方案我写在上面的某个回复中了。

Reply View the author